Career trends will always be the same nationwide.
True
False
Answer explanation
Career Trends can be local, regional, national, or global.
Different geographic areas specialize in different careers, job markets, and industries.
Big changes like pandemics, natural disasters, investments, taxes, and conflicts affect different areas.

Answer explanation
4 types of Financial Aid:
Scholarships - awarded by colleges and organizations based on merit (you earn it)
Grants - free money provided by the government based on need (student income)
Work Study - money you earn by working in college
Loans - money that you borrow from the government or a bank. Must be paid back, plus interest.
